Output 0435693ea28043de7895ce8b522cb750d813e27e81a2b97e3fcc5b87e78a25ed:7

value
23243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d91e24bb2743abeef21b2753d97798145840cff OP_EQUAL
address
32vmUEV7yn9tE2DMJLs13yAF5UG7kZZkoK
transaction
0435693ea28043de7895ce8b522cb750d813e27e81a2b97e3fcc5b87e78a25ed
spent
true